Adam Griffin and Chelsea Griffin have a conversation about how to serve your spouse well.

Questions Covered in This Episode:

  • What comes to mind when you hear the phrase, “I wish you just did it without being asked”?
  • Why do you think it makes a difference to do something to serve your spouse without them asking you to do it?
  • How does that look like Jesus?
  • What does the Ant in the Proverbs have to do with this?
  • Why don’t we serve like this all the time?
  • What are some simple, everyday ways to surprise your spouse with kindness?
  • What role does attentiveness play in serving our spouse well?
  • What does the Bible say about giving without expecting something in return?
  • What if one spouse feels like they are always serving but not receiving the same in return?

Resources Mentioned in this Episode:

  • Proverbs 6:6-11, Hebrews 11:6, Matthew 6:4, Acts 20:35, Romans 12:10
